Output 318b91ddd2f99f3c57de4efa130dd2c71ffd415085c912822011f85101dfe930:1

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ca8af98722f8be88ff0c85833ea3e4a6d99b7888 OP_EQUAL
address
3L9xuRg1qghU9qeH72sGkPUin4xdQKe8xw
transaction
318b91ddd2f99f3c57de4efa130dd2c71ffd415085c912822011f85101dfe930
confirmations
481755
spent
true